Plenty of our work is someone else's production. A production company or agency lands a spot that shoots somewhere they don't have a bench, and they need a partner who already knows the crews, the locations, the permits and the people. That is production services, and we do it without ego: your director, your creative, your client relationship; our producers on the shoot, our casting, our logistics. We produce on set alongside you and cast the same production in-house, so one call covers both. We've done it for a national production company on a state lottery holiday spot, a life-insurance spot and a bank campaign; for an agency on a hospital system's brand campaign; for another on a boot brand and a state tourism campaign; and for a production company on a U.S. Air Force shoot in California. Real-people casting comes with it, which is usually the reason we get the call.

Questions

What do you handle as a production services partner?
Producing on the shoot, crew, locations, permits, casting and talent, equipment, logistics, scheduling and budgets on the ground, pre-production through wrap. Post is available but optional.
Can you produce and cast the same production?
Yes, and it's the usual arrangement: our producer runs the ground game while our casting team fills the roles, real people included.
Do you take creative or client credit?
No. Your director, your agency, your client. We're credited as production services.
Where?
Nationwide. Columbus, Ohio is home, and we've run services in California, Nebraska and across the Midwest; recent shoots in New York, Miami, Atlanta and Los Angeles.
How fast can you staff a shoot?
We carry a standing bench of crew and vendors across the country and staff to the shoot date, not the other way around.
Can you handle casting only?
Yes. Two of the campaigns above were casting-only engagements.
